null

Accpro Reflector Flash Diffuser Silver/White

$9.99
Write a Review
SKU:
ACE69738
MPN
LS-28

Store Availability:

SKU
ACE69738
AshburnFalls Church
In stockIn stock

Description

Reviews

Ask our experts